Item 1.  Description of Proposed Transaction

         Columbia Energy Group(1) ("Columbia") and its above-named subsidiary
companies seek authority for Hawg Hauling and Disposal, Inc. ("Hawg Hauling") to
participate in the system Money Pool.

         On December 23, 1996, the Commission issued an order (the "Omnibus
Financing Order") to Columbia that among other things granted authorization to
continue the operation of the Money Pool (as defined in the original
Application-Declaration) through December 31, 2001 (HCAR No. 35-26634; 70-8925).
Columbia requested that the Commission reserve jurisdiction for Money Pool
participation by new direct or indirect subsidiaries engaged in new lines of
business that were not included as part of the original Application-Declaration.

         On December 22, 1997, the Commission issued an order granting
authorization to continue the operation of the Money Pool through December 31,
2003 (HCAR No. 35-26798; 70-9129). All borrowings through the Money Pool will be
subject to the terms and conditions imposed on Money Pool transactions under the
Omnibus Financing Order.

         Hawg Hauling is an indirect subsidiary of Columbia: it is a
wholly-owned subsidiary of Columbia Energy Resources, Inc., which is itself a
direct subsidiary of Columbia. Hawg Hauling provides commercial brine hauling
and disposal services. The company accepts brine, which is produced naturally
with gas and oil, from wells operated by third parties or by its associate
company, Columbia Natural Resources, Inc., which is engaged in the exploration,
production and development of oil and natural gas in the United States, in
particular, Appalachia.

         Hawg Hauling may, from time to time, generate cash in excess of its
immediate cash requirements. It is proposed that such temporary cash may, at
Hawg Hauling's option, be invested in the Money Pool.

         Hawg Hauling may, from time to time, require short-term funds to meet
normal working capital requirements. It is proposed that Hawg Hauling would
borrow such short-term funds from Columbia(2) or from the Money Pool. Such loans
to Hawg Hauling through the Money Pool will be made pursuant to a short-term
grid note, consistent with the Omnibus Financing Order, as supplemented by the
December 22, 1997 order.

         The cost of money on all short-term advances and the investment rate
for moneys invested in the Money Pool will be the interest rate per annum equal
to the Money Pool's weighted average short-term investment rate and/or
Columbia's short-term borrowing rate. Should there be no Money Pool investments
or Columbia borrowings, the cost of money will be the prior month's average
Federal Funds rate as published in the Federal Reserve Statistical Release,
Publication H.15 (519). A default rate equal to 2% per annum above the
pre-default rate on unpaid principal amounts will be assessed if any interest or
principal payment becomes past due.

         Rule 24(c)(1), in pertinent part, provides that, unless otherwise
designated in an application or declaration, every order is subject to a
requirement that the transaction proposed be carried out within 60 days of the
date of such order. As a practical matter, the failure to designate an
alternative period has led to a number of lapsed orders in the past,
necessitating the filing of post-effective amendments and the issuance of
supplemental orders. To avoid a recurrence of this situation, Columbia hereby
designates a period from the date of the order in this matter to its express
termination by subsequent order as the period in which it will carry out
transactions authorized in this order, or previously authorized by Commission
order, in accordance with the terms and conditions of, and for the purposes as
authorized by the relevant orders.
